Our established client in Sandton is seeking a seasoned Group Finance General Manager / Group Financial Manager to join their dynamic, global trading team. This hands-on role requires strong finance and accounting expertise, along with solid interpersonal skills.
The successful incumbent must be highly organised, deadline-driven, and able to engage effectively with local and international stakeholders.
Minimum Requirements:
- Accounting Qualification (preferably a professional qualification: CA(SA), CPA, ACA or equivalent.
- In-depth experience with Treasury and Risk Management.
- 5+ Years of proven experience in a financial accounting role in a commercially orientated business.
- Deep knowledge of financial accounting, management accounting, and relevant Acts, Regulations, and professional practices.
- Excellent, communication, and interpersonal skills; team first mindset with uncompromising ethics.
-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Excel, Word and PowerPoint; proven ability to handle confidential information.
Duties and Responsibilities:
- Implementing changes and maintaining the planning and consolidation system.
- Preparing the planning system, managing the group budget/forecast process, consolidating the group budget/forecast, and preparing reports.
- Backup support for preparing budgets and forecasts for the holding company.
- Ensuring compliance with accounting policies and procedures and implementing changes as needed.
- Backup support for maintaining the general ledger for the holding company, including accruals, intercompany admin fees, intercompany interest charges, and taxation.
- Backup support for preparing and distributing group management accounts and liaising with hubs regarding variances.
- Preparing and distributing various weekly financial reports.
- Support in managing the month-end process, consolidating results, and preparing Flashes, including commentary.
- Year-end close; Preparing the year-end audit timetable and liaising with group auditors. Support in managing the Group year-end process (incl. ledger closure and carry forward of results).
- Preparing year-end financial statements and liaising with auditors on the audit of the financial statements.
- Preparing reporting pack schedules for board and committee meetings as requested.
- Preparing ad hoc projects and information for the CEO/CFO as requested.
- Create & maintain customer and vendor accounts in ERP system.
- Create & maintain master data for general ledger accounts and profit/cost centres.
- Liaising with the IT team on other changes being implemented in ERP system.
- Key involvement in ERP system implementations and upgrades.
- Maintaining and rolling forward transfer pricing (TP) reports and documentation, managing the implementation of TP automation software, and maintaining the system.
- Creating and updating ESG policies and procedures, preparing Carbon Chain upload files, analysing results, and reporting.
